This year’s cast excels in this generational friction. The veteran contestants often enter with a sense of craft, believing in narrative arcs and redemption stories. They are quickly disoriented by the younger cast’s chaotic energy, which prioritizes the "moment" over the "story." The resulting tension is the show’s engine. For instance, a seasoned actress’s attempt to lecture on "sanskar" (values) is instantly undermined by a YouTuber’s ironic mimicry, creating a generational war that is both cringe-inducing and utterly compelling. This clash is not accidental; the casting directors have expertly weaponized the gap between old-school propriety and new-school audacity.

The most striking feature of the latest season’s lineup is its radical departure from traditional stardom. Gone are the days when the house was dominated solely by established film actors and cricket icons. In their place, a new class of celebrity has emerged: the digital native. This season’s cast prominently features YouTube vloggers, TikTok refugees, and Instagram influencers for whom a camera is not an intimidating intrusion but a comforting companion. These individuals possess an innate understanding of the show’s meta-narrative—they know that every sigh, sideways glance, and whispered conspiracy is content. Unlike traditional actors who "perform" scenes, these digital creators "stream" their lives, blurring the line between authentic emotion and performative outrage. Their presence ensures that the show’s drama extends beyond the nightly episode, spilling onto social media platforms where fan armies are mobilized and rivalries are monetized.

Furthermore, the cast is a masterclass in archetypal diversity. Each contestant is cast to fill a specific psychological role required for a functioning pressure cooker. There is the "Aggressor"—a loud, physically imposing figure who thrives on confrontation. There is the "Crybaby"—a sensitive soul whose frequent emotional breakdowns draw both sympathy and ridicule. There is the "Mastermind"—a quieter, more intelligent player who manipulates nominations from the shadows. And, most critically for the modern audience, there is the "Queer Icon" or the "Representative," whose presence is intended to signal progressiveness. This season’s inclusion of diverse regional, linguistic, and sexual identities is less about organic representation and more about algorithmic targeting—ensuring that every demographic finds a "favorite" to vote for. This strategic casting ensures that no single viewer is left without a proxy in the house, maximizing engagement across India’s fragmented entertainment landscape.
